The pieces I create are all hand coiled, as I do not use the wheel at all. This can be a painstaking business as I tend to build large pieces, sometime even life size!! Which I make in sections and after firing they are fitted together. This is also convenient for transporting them. Although I mostly Raku my work, some pieces have a slipglaze finish, and are fired in my 8 cu ft. gas fired kiln. Working in one off pieces, I still work in series, and often after a break will return to a previous style and method. This helps to keep the work fresh.
